Output 173e93e4bf5cd6e4d672959d5a1f667c2a6db54f2b1d67a5013968963ccecba5:1

value
565979114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c864da6aa5cf9664ae55632ebf344a17244943a OP_EQUAL
address
3LLSfEdFHsD4ve2TgBw33oXSvfj6w5ELKM
transaction
173e93e4bf5cd6e4d672959d5a1f667c2a6db54f2b1d67a5013968963ccecba5
spent
true